Have you been meaning to learn how to brew but aren't sure where to start? Are you a brewer who wants to up their game, or learn new techniques?
Would you like the opportunity to get feedback on your efforts from other brewers? Then join us for a day of classes of historical brewing, winemaking, mead making and more.
A full roster of classes will be offered for brewers of all skill levels.
In addition, the Brewers' Guild will be holding paneling. Paneling is an A&S judging of period beverages using a rubric which can be found on the East Kingdom Brewers Guild Website.
This is a brewing guild event where participants will be learning about the history and production of alcoholic drinks. It is not appropriate for children, and no children's activities will be provided.
